The proposed CCRC will use just 5 acres of a 33 acre site at the north end of Moor Lane Cranham, adjacent to Moor Lane and Fairholme Gardens.

The surrounding 28 acres will be visually and ecologically enhanced with the creation of a new lake, pond, and substantial wooded areas served by numerous footpaths, on a site which is currently of limited aesthetic or practical value. Our management strategy will seek to ensure that the wider site is managed in a way which maximises both opportunities for enjoyment of this area and the ecological value of the site.

This is consistent with Green Belt objectives to increase recreational access to such areas.

The CCRC will comprise of accommodation offering various levels of care for the elderly community, with close access to a Village Centre. Facilities within the centre will include, a reception, restaurant, café, library, craft room, shop, I.T. room, a wellness centre with swimming pool, hairdressers and several lounges.
